6.2 Maintenance Menu
The Maintenance Menu contains the following functions:
1. Shows life counter values for:
1) the Consumabl/Regularly Replaced parts (See 6.3.)
2) the Main After-Sales parts (See 6.4.)
3) the total number of printed pages and color print pages.
2. Resets the counter values for the Regularly Replaced parts and the
Main After-Sales parts.
3. Resets the counter values for total printed page number and total
color print pages.
The Regularly Replaced parts refer to MAIN FUSER ASSY. The Main
After-Sales parts refer to 2nd BTR, IBT CLEANER, IBT BELT, and C/M/
Y/K DEVELOPER.
After replacing the parts mentioned above, return to the Maintenance
Menu and reset the concerned counter values. After resetting the
counter values, be sure to open and close the FRONT COVER.
NOTE: 1. Be sure to remove all interface cables.
2. Make sure the “Service call error” is occurred.
3. In order to end the Maintenance Menu, make sure the engine
is not alive, and then, turn the power off.
